Country music star Sara Evans married former University of Alabama quarterback Jay Barker Saturday evening in an outdoor ceremony on a farm in Franklin, Tenn. It's the second marriage for both.
More than 130 guests witnessed the bride, 37, being escorted down the aisle by her 8-year-old son Avery. The black-and-white-themed ceremony was a family affair, with the couple's seven children (Evans has three and Barker has four) serving as attendants.
The couple announced their engagement on March 24 and were introduced to each other last year by their minister, Joe Beam, who performed the nuptials. They had each turned to Beam for support after their respective divorces.
Barker's 14-year marriage ended in the summer of 2007. Evans' 13-year marriage to politico Craig Schelske came to a grinding halt in October 2006 amid allegations of infidelity on both sides. The ugly, high-profile divorce began while she was a contestant on Dancing with the Stars.
